ABL Group ASA: Acquisition of Norwegian technical resourcing consultancy
12 Feb 2025 08:00 CET
Issuer
ABL Group ASA
12 February 2025 – ABL Group has entered into an agreement to acquire 100
percent of the shares of Norway-based engineering and technical staffing
consultancy Techconsult, thereby creating one of the largest technical
resourcing providers in Norway and the North Sea.
Upon completion of the transaction, Techconsult will merge with AGR – part of
ABL Group – and its existing resourcing business unit.
The joint business will include specialist competence to support the oil and
gas, maritime and renewable energy industries, including the digitalisation of
its operations.

ABOUT TECHCONSULT
Techconsult was founded in 1999 and is today established with offices in Bergen,
Oslo and Stavanger in Norway. The company consists of more than 200 consultants.
It also offers clients access to a database of approximately 14,000 technical
and engineering professionals.
With its roots in resourcing for the oil and gas industry, Techconsult has
successfully diversified into renewable energy, environmental and infrastructure
projects, as well as resourcing in computer and IT disciplines, shipbuilding and
mechanical industries, plus the process and construction industries.
In 2024, Techconsult delivered revenue of NOK 346 million (USD 32 million) and
EBIT of NOK 17 million (USD 1.6 million).

STRATEGIC RATIONALE
The acquisition will diversify both companies’ client bases, combining AGR’s
strong position with operators with Techconsult’s portfolio that is more driven
towards service and engineering companies.
In total, the combined company will more than double the shared database of
technical professionals – 26,000 in total – creating a stronger platform to
support more clients and in more geographical markets and industry segments.
Additionally, the deal will diversify the markets which AGR serves, whilst also
enhancing Techconsult’s potential growth in the renewable energy and offshore
wind sector, where it can leverage the wider ABL Group’s extensive project and
client network.

TRANSACTION TERMS
Techconsult is valued at an enterprise value of NOK 41.5 million (USD 3.7
million) in the transaction. The purchase price will be settled with a
combination of cash on completion and a seller’s credit falling due one year
after completion. Completion of the transaction is expected in April 2025.

About ABL Group
ABL Group (OSE: ABL Group ASA – ticker code “ABL”) is a leading independent
global consultancy delivering energy, marine, engineering and digital solutions
to drive safety and sustainability in renewables, maritime and oil and gas
sectors. The group has offices in 43 countries worldwide and operates under four
brands: ABL – the energy and marine consultants, AGR – the energy and software
consultants, OWC – the renewable energy and consultants, and Longitude – the
design and engineering consultants.
